Output b80790501ac68f226a592defcac61ba9b31754288889d8a14d2dacabd8f4460f:38

value
539883
script pubkey
OP_0 OP_PUSHBYTES_20 e67800cacf73dd6a4674b5e7d37627798306200a
address
bc1queuqpjk0w0wk53n5khnaxa380xpsvgq229spk6
transaction
b80790501ac68f226a592defcac61ba9b31754288889d8a14d2dacabd8f4460f
spent
true